What is class 10th called in CBSE?
All India Secondary School ExaminationThe CBSE Class 10 Board Exams are called All India Secondary School Examination (AISSE) and the Class 12 Board exams are called – All India Senior School Certificate Examination (AISSCE).25-Feb-2022

What is 12th called in India?
In India, HSC/Intermediate, PUC and PDC is known as 12th class (also known as +2) exam which is conducted at the state level by the state boards of education like (Maharashtra board, MP board, West Bengal board, Odia board, Bihar board & many others) and at the national level by the Central Board of Secondary Education ...
